Why is understanding the difference between ventilation and perfusion important?

Understanding the difference between ventilation, the process of air moving in and out of the lungs, and perfusion, the flow of blood in the pulmonary capillaries, is crucial for ensuring proper oxygen delivery and carbon dioxide removal. This relationship is essential for maintaining effective gas exchange in the body. When ventilation and perfusion are balanced, oxygen can efficiently enter the bloodstream, and carbon dioxide can be expelled, which is vital for cellular metabolism and overall homeostasis.

If one of these processes is impaired, it can lead to conditions such as ventilation-perfusion mismatch, where some areas of the lung are well ventilated but poorly perfused, or vice versa. This mismatch can significantly affect oxygen saturation and carbon dioxide levels in the blood, leading to hypoxemia or hypercapnia, which can have serious physiological consequences. Thus, understanding this difference is fundamental for diagnosing and managing respiratory and circulatory problems and ensuring adequate oxygenation of tissues and organs.
